After his conservatory studies bass guitar in Enschede, the Netherlands, Jeroen Paul Thesseling (b. April 13, 1971) recorded two microtonal pieces for 6-string bass. Further on into his career he started playing 7-string fretless basses that are tuned as follows: lowF#-26cts, B-20cts, E-16cts, A(440), D+12cts, G+22cts, highC+31cts.

'Discrepantium' - for 7-string bass 24tET (2013)

'Argon' - for 6-string bass 18tET (2000)

'Hafnium' - for 6-string bass 72tET (1999)
